So this is Christmas…and what have you done?

Well, quite a lot actually!

As another year draws to a close, the Logic team got together recently to plan for the future and identify the challenges we will face in the coming months.

And what really stood out was the magnitude of the changes we have experienced in 2018.


The team looks a

Read more →